1. Messy High Bun with a Maxi Dress
Best For: Flowy, bohemian maxi dressesHair Type: Medium to long, straight or wavyTools Needed: Hair tie, bobby pins, texturizing sprayTime: 5 minutes
Why It Works: The messy high bun is a summer staple that exudes effortless charm. Its slightly undone look pairs perfectly with the relaxed, flowing silhouette of a maxi dress, creating a boho-chic vibe ideal for beach outings or casual dinners.
How to Create:
Gather your hair into a high ponytail at the crown of your head and secure with a hair tie.
Lightly tease the ponytail with your fingers or a comb for added texture.
Twist the ponytail loosely and wrap it around the base to form a bun.
Secure with bobby pins, leaving a few strands loose for a messy effect.
Spritz with texturizing spray to hold the style and add volume.
Styling Tip: Pull out a few face-framing tendrils to soften the look. Add a floral hair accessory or scrunchie to match the vibrant patterns of your maxi dress.
Dress Pairing: Opt for a floral or tie-dye maxi dress with sandals and layered necklaces for a carefree, festival-ready outfit.
Why It’s Summer-Perfect: The high bun keeps hair off your neck, making it ideal for hot days, while its relaxed style complements the laid-back nature of summer.

2. Fishtail Braid with a Sundress
Best For: Fitted or A-line sundressesKeyboard Type: Medium to long, straight or wavyTools Needed: Hair tie, combTime: 10 minutes
Why It Works: The fishtail braid is a playful, intricate-looking style that’s surprisingly easy to master. Its woven texture adds a touch of elegance to the flirty, feminine vibe of a sundress, making it perfect for picnics or daytime dates.
How to Create:
Brush hair to remove tangles and divide it into two equal sections.
Take a small strand from the outside of the left section and cross it over to the right section.
Repeat on the right side, crossing a small strand to the left.
Continue alternating sides, keeping the strands small for a tight braid or larger for a looser look.
Secure the end with a hair tie and gently tug at the braid to loosen it for a softer effect.
Styling Tip: Start the braid slightly off-center for a modern twist. Add a ribbon or small hair clip to tie in the colors of your sundress.
Dress Pairing: A pastel or polka-dot sundress with espadrille wedges and a straw hat creates a charming, summery ensemble.
Why It’s Summer-Perfect: The braid keeps hair contained and cool, and its beachy aesthetic is ideal for outdoor adventures.

3. Low Chignon with a Slip Dress
Best For: Sleek, minimalist slip dressesHair Type: Medium to long, straight or curlyTools Needed: Hair tie, bobby pins, hairsprayTime: 7 minutes
Why It Works: The low chignon is a timeless, elegant updo that complements the understated sophistication of a slip dress. Its sleek finish adds polish to evening events or upscale brunches while keeping you cool.
How to Create:
Smooth hair into a low ponytail at the nape of your neck and secure with a hair tie.
Twist the ponytail tightly and wrap it into a small bun.
Tuck the ends under and secure with bobby pins.
Smooth any flyaways with a light mist of hairspray.
For extra flair, wrap a thin strand of hair around the base of the chignon to hide the hair tie.
Styling Tip: Use a shine serum for a glossy finish. Add a delicate hair pin or pearl accessory for a touch of glamour.
Dress Pairing: A silk or satin slip dress in a neutral or jewel tone, paired with strappy heels and statement earrings, creates a chic, effortless look.
Why It’s Summer-Perfect: The low placement keeps hair off your shoulders, and the polished style is humidity-resistant, ideal for warm evenings.

4. Half-Up Crown Braid with a Wrap Dress
Best For: Flattering, cinched wrap dressesHair Type: Medium to long, wavy or curlyTools Needed: Bobby pins, small hair tiesTime: 8 minutes
Why It Works: The half-up crown braid is a romantic, bohemian style that highlights the flattering neckline of a wrap dress. It keeps hair partially down for a soft look while securing the top section for comfort in the heat.
How to Create:
Part your hair down the middle and take a 2-inch section from each side near the temples.
Braid each section into a small, tight braid, securing the ends with small hair ties.
Cross the braids over the top of your head like a crown, pinning them in place with bobby pins.
Loosen the braids slightly for a fuller look.
Curl or tousle the remaining loose hair for added texture.
Styling Tip: Weave tiny flowers or beads into the braids for a whimsical touch. Use a lightweight mousse to enhance the volume of the loose hair.
Dress Pairing: A wrap dress in a bold print or solid color, paired with ankle boots or sandals, creates a versatile, summery outfit.
Why It’s Summer-Perfect: The half-up style balances airiness with structure, making it ideal for breezy outdoor events.


5. Beachy Waves with a Shirt Dress
Best For: Casual, button-down shirt dressesHair Type: Short to long, any textureTools Needed: Curling iron or sea salt spray, heat protectantTime: 10 minutes
Why It Works: Beachy waves are the epitome of summer hair, adding a relaxed, tousled vibe that pairs perfectly with the laid-back charm of a shirt dress. This low-maintenance style is ideal for everyday outings like farmers’ markets or coffee runs.
How to Create:
Apply a heat protectant to dry hair.
Using a curling iron, curl 1-inch sections of hair, alternating directions for a natural look.
After curling, gently run your fingers through the curls to break them up.
Spritz with sea salt spray and scrunch for added texture and hold.
For no-heat waves, braid damp hair loosely the night before and unravel in the morning.
Styling Tip: Leave the ends straight for a modern, undone look. Add a wide-brimmed hat to tie the outfit together.
Dress Pairing: A lightweight cotton or linen shirt dress, belted at the waist and paired with sneakers or slides, creates a cool, casual look.
Why It’s Summer-Perfect: The loose waves are low-effort and thrive in humid conditions, making them a go-to for hot days.

6. Sleek High Ponytail with a Midi Dress
Best For: Structured, tailored midi dressesHair Type: Medium to long, straight or curlyTools Needed: Hair tie, brush, gel, hairsprayTime: 5 minutes
Why It Works: The sleek high ponytail is a bold, confident style that complements the polished silhouette of a midi dress. Its clean lines and lifted look make it perfect for summer weddings or professional events.
How to Create:
Brush hair to remove tangles and apply a small amount of gel to smooth flyaways.
Gather hair into a high ponytail at the crown and secure with a hair tie.
Wrap a small section of hair around the base of the ponytail to conceal the hair tie, securing with a bobby pin.
Mist with hairspray for a sleek, long-lasting finish.
For curly hair, embrace natural texture for a softer high pony.
Styling Tip: Use a boar-bristle brush for extra smoothness. Add a statement hair tie or scarf for a pop of color.
Dress Pairing: A fitted midi dress in a solid color or subtle print, paired with block heels and a clutch, creates a sophisticated summer look.
Why It’s Summer-Perfect: The high ponytail keeps hair off your face and neck, offering a cool, polished option for humid days.

7. Double Dutch Braids with a Skater Dress
Best For: Playful, flared skater dressesHair Type: Medium to long, any textureTools Needed: Comb, hair ties, styling creamTime: 12 minutes
Why It Works: Double Dutch braids are sporty and youthful, adding a fun, energetic vibe to the flirty silhouette of a skater dress. This style is perfect for festivals, amusement parks, or casual summer adventures.
How to Create:
Part hair down the middle with a comb to create two even sections.
Starting at the forehead, begin a Dutch braid on one side by crossing strands under each other, adding hair as you go.
Continue braiding to the nape of the neck and finish with a regular three-strand braid, securing with a hair tie.
Repeat on the other side.
Apply styling cream to tame frizz and gently tug at the braids for a fuller look.
Styling Tip: Tie the braids with colorful elastics to match your dress. Leave the ends loose or curl them for a softer finish.
Dress Pairing: A bright or patterned skater dress with sneakers or flat sandals creates a youthful, carefree outfit.
Why It’s Summer-Perfect: The braids keep hair secure and cool, ideal for active days in the sun.

8. Twisted Low Bun with an Off-the-Shoulder Dress
Best For: Romantic, off-the-shoulder dressesHair Type: Medium to long, straight or wavyTools Needed: Hair tie, bobby pins, hairsprayTime: 6 minutes
Why It Works: The twisted low bun is a soft, romantic updo that highlights the elegant neckline of an off-the-shoulder dress. Its simple yet refined look is perfect for garden parties or summer date nights.
How to Create:
Part hair slightly off-center and gather it into a low ponytail at the nape.
Divide the ponytail into two sections and twist each one tightly.
Wrap the twisted sections around each other to form a bun and secure with bobby pins.
Pull out a few loose strands around the face for a romantic touch.
Mist with hairspray to hold the style.
Styling Tip: Add a velvet ribbon or floral pin to the bun for extra elegance. Use a lightweight gel to control flyaways.
Dress Pairing: An off-the-shoulder dress in a soft pastel or floral print, paired with dainty jewelry and wedges, creates a dreamy summer look.
Why It’s Summer-Perfect: The low bun is cool and comfortable, and its romantic vibe enhances the femininity of summer dresses.

9. Side Braid with a T-Shirt Dress
Best For: Casual, sporty T-shirt dressesHair Type: Medium to long, any textureTools Needed: Hair tie, combTime: 7 minutes
Why It Works: The side braid is a laid-back, versatile style that matches the easygoing vibe of a T-shirt dress. Its asymmetrical look adds a touch of flair to casual summer outings like barbecues or beach trips.
How to Create:
Brush hair to one side and gather it over your shoulder.
Divide hair into three sections and begin a standard three-strand braid.
Continue braiding to the ends and secure with a hair tie.
Gently tug at the braid to loosen it for a relaxed, beachy look.
For extra texture, tease the braid slightly with your fingers.
Styling Tip: Add a bandana or scrunchie to the end of the braid for a pop of color. Spritz with sea salt spray for a windswept effect.
Dress Pairing: A loose T-shirt dress in a bold color or graphic print, paired with sneakers or flip-flops, creates a fun, effortless look.
Why It’s Summer-Perfect: The side braid is quick, keeps hair out of the way, and adds a playful touch to casual summer style.

10. Loose Low Ponytail with a Tiered Dress
Best For: Breezy, tiered dressesHair Type: Short to long, wavy or curlyTools Needed: Hair tie, curling iron (optional), texturizing sprayTime: 5 minutes
Why It Works: The loose low ponytail is a soft, romantic style that enhances the whimsical, voluminous silhouette of a tiered dress. Its simplicity makes it ideal for farmers’ markets, art fairs, or casual summer gatherings.
How to Create:
If desired, add loose curls to hair with a curling iron for extra texture.
Gather hair loosely at the nape of your neck and secure with a hair tie.
Pull out a few face-framing strands to soften the look.
Spritz with texturizing spray to add volume and hold.
For a bohemian touch, wrap a ribbon or scarf around the base of the ponytail.
Styling Tip: Leave the ponytail slightly loose for a relaxed vibe. Add a floral crown or headband to match the dress’s airy aesthetic.
Dress Pairing: A tiered dress in a light fabric like cotton or chiffon, paired with flat sandals and a woven tote, creates a charming, summery outfit.
Why It’s Summer-Perfect: The low ponytail is lightweight and breezy, keeping you cool while complementing the flowy nature of tiered dresses.
Tips for Summer Hair Care
To keep your hairstyles looking fresh in the summer heat, follow these tips:
Protect from Sun Damage: Wear a hat or use a UV-protectant spray to shield hair from sun exposure.
Combat Humidity: Apply an anti-frizz serum or lightweight gel to keep styles smooth.
Stay Hydrated: Drink plenty of water and use a hydrating shampoo to maintain hair health.
Minimize Heat Styling: Opt for no-heat styles like braids or ponytails to reduce damage.
Refresh with Dry Shampoo: Use dry shampoo between washes to keep hair fresh and voluminous.
How to Choose the Right Hairstyle for Your Dress
Matching your hairstyle to your dress enhances your overall look. Consider these factors:
Neckline: Updos like the chignon or high bun highlight high necklines, while loose styles like beachy waves complement open necklines.
Dress Style: Boho dresses pair well with braids or messy buns, while structured dresses suit sleek ponytails or chignons.
Occasion: Casual outings call for relaxed styles like side braids, while formal events suit polished updos.
Hair Length and Texture: Adapt styles to your hair—short hair can rock low ponytails, while long hair suits intricate braids.
